Default New PPCW.Net Smartphone ROM

http://www.ppcw.net/?itemid=1487

A few days ago Arne released ROM version 1.50.8.6 on PPCW.Net for owners of his i-Mate Smartphone devices.

"The new ROM is a major improvement for the overall stability of your device so it is highly recommended to upgrade your Smartphone. However, please take the time to do it carefully."

While this is specifically for i-Mate owners, it seems to work on all SPV and Tanager devices. Of course, if you aren't an i-Mate owner you should be very cautious with doing this since it ROM flashing has the potential to turn your device into a useless brick if not done correctly. Personally, I plan to try this on my Tanager as soon as I get everything backed up. With this, I might finally be able to get my Eleksen keyboard to work.
